Gambler'S Chili
- Spice Mix:
- 1 T minced garlic
- 2 1/2 T chicken base
- 1 tsp celery salt
- 1 T flour
- 2 tsp dried oregano
- 1 T cumin
- 1 T dried cilantro or 1/4 cup finely chopped fresh
- 1 T green chile powder
- Meat:
- 2 T canola oil
- 2 lbs pork tenderloin, cut into small cubes
- 1 cup chopped onion
- 1 3/4 cups chicken broth
- 10 oz canned green chile salsa
- 20 oz canned whole green chiles
- dash tabasco green pepper sauce
- salt
- In a small bowl, combine spice mix ingredients. Reserve for later use
- In a large pot over medium high heat, warm oil, and then add pork. When finished, drain juices and oil from pan. Add onion and chicken broth to pot, and simmer over medium heat for 1 hour, stirring often to prevent stickin.g. Add reserved spice mix and salsa, and simmer for 1 hour. Add green chiles, tabasco and salt to taste. Continue simmering for 1 more hour, then serve.
